alight.com review Q&A 2.5

In my last post, I had a reader ask me to review my experiences with alight.com .
This is just my opinion and experience. Alight.com has not offered me anything to give my opinion. (however if they want to kick down a gift card or something I wouldn't say no)
If someone who reads this has any of these dresses, and they are in good condition, in a 3x or 4x, 24 or 26, please hit me up!

I own a sum total of three dresses from alight they are:
"Modern age dress" by: mlle gabrielle (2006?)
I adore this dress! its a very soft cotton. It has washed well and worn hard. I think I might have lost a button at some point. but that was my fault not the dress. i would really like to see this style come back. At the time I bought this dress there were two others that had a similar cut to them. But since the dress was like $50 I couldn't afford them too. I will include the photos so you can drool too.
old fashion orange dress
hue bet






This is my power dress! It was called "the big time dress" by sele
I can't express how well this dress has lasted. It looks just as good as the day I received it.
And I wear this dress a lot! I wash it and hang it to dry. This dress was purchased in 2008 I believe.




Now I own this Blue plate dress (4x) in a different color, that I then dyed purple-ish. 
but I thrifted it. therefore I did not got it directly from alight
It too seems well made. Also cotton, and very soft. almost gauzy.


So my review is this:
The clothing I have, are all very well constructed! 
They wash and wear just fine. So durable, yes!
Sizing: it depends on the brand (like all clothing). But I would say the sizing is fairly consistent. I can wear anywhere from a 3x up to a size 28. 
Alight provides the measurements for a 1x in most items, rule of thumb is to increase each size by about two inches (example: 1x has a 42 bust, a 2x would have a 44 bust.. and so on.)
They also have brand specific size information. This is very helpful!

Only down side: is the price of the clothing. 
I however feel that the quality of the clothing is fair to the price they charge. It's a toss up.
